1. Overwatch:

Overwatch was a first-person shooter game developed and published by Blizzard Entertainment and released in May 2016. The game features a variety of heroes, each with unique abilities and playstyles, and is played in team-based matches where players must work together to complete objectives. Overwatch quickly became a sensation with its addictive gameplay, stunning visuals, and diverse cast of characters. Overwatch also significantly impacted the gaming industry, spawning an overwatch esports scene and influencing future games’ design and marketing strategies.

2. Uncharted 4: A Thief’s End

It was a third-person action-adventure game developed by Naughty Dog and released in May 2016. The final installment in the Uncharted series featured protagonist Nathan Drake in his last adventure. It explored family, loyalty, and redemption themes, making players emotionally invested in the characters and their journeys. It was a fitting conclusion to the beloved Uncharted franchise, solidifying its place in gaming history.

3. Dark Souls III:

Dark Souls III was a role-playing action game released in March 2016. The game was known for its challenging gameplay, intricate level design, and gothic aesthetics. Dark Souls III was the culmination of the series, with refined mechanics and a storyline that tied together the previous games’ loose threads. The game’s difficulty was a defining feature, with players facing punishing enemies and environments requiring patience and skill.

4. Inside:

Inside was a puzzle-platformer game developed and published by Playdead, released in June 2016. It was a spiritual successor to the critically acclaimed game Limbo, featuring similar mechanics and visuals but with an expanded scope and narrative. The game’s puzzles were cleverly designed and required creative thinking, providing a sense of accomplishment upon completion. It was a standout indie game that left a lasting impression on players and critics alike.

5. Pokemon Go:

Pokemon Go was a mobile game developed by Niantic and published by The Pokemon Company in July 2016. The game was an instant phenomenon, with players worldwide taking to the streets to catch virtual Pokemon using their mobile devices’ augmented reality technology. Pokemon Go was a cultural phenomenon, with players of all ages participating in community events and competitions. Pokemon Go broke records for mobile gaming, generating over a billion dollars in revenue within the first six months of release. It was a game that brought people together and revolutionized how we think about mobile gaming.
